Mid-Length Felted Reprocessed Wool Coat
This mid-length felted coat from Simons' Contemporaine line is a women's outerwear piece made from a lightweight double-sided felt in a blend of 60% reprocessed wool and 40% nylon. It features a long, straight cut with an officer collar, a single-breasted five-button front closure, long sleeves, and hand rest pockets. Designed in Canada as a Simons exclusive, it is professionally clean only and carries Vision program credentials for recycled wool, reduced emissions, and water-conscious production.

Felted wool construction and warmth
- Felted wool’s resistance to fraying and its natural ‘memory’ mean that the officer collar and straight lines of this coat stay crisp through daily wear — even after being folded or carried, it snaps back to an architectural silhouette without requiring heavy interfacing, which preserves the clean, minimal look front to back.
- The coat layers two felted wool faces directly together without a separate lining, creating a built‑in thermal buffer that holds warmth while keeping the overall profile lightweight — you get extra insulation without the bulk or stiffness of an added layer, which is why it feels unexpectedly cocooning for a lightweight overcoat.
- Because felted wool is formed by matting and compressing fibers into a solid sheet rather than weaving, the fabric has a dense, tight surface that naturally blocks wind — this coat cuts through chilly gusts more effectively than a woven wool jacket of comparable weight, making it a reliable layer for blustery autumn days.
Reprocessed wool and its environmental benefits
- The coat's lightweight double-sided felt fabric is achieved by matting reprocessed wool fibres without the need for synthetic bonding agents — making the garment essentially a single-material structure that is fully recyclable again at end of life and offers natural wind resistance with less bulk than a woven coat.
- Recycled wool fibres are mechanically shorter than virgin wool, so the coat blends in 40% nylon as a carrier fibre to maintain tensile strength and shape retention — a standard practice in recycled wool outerwear that gives this piece a longer active life than a 100% recycled wool garment could manage on its own.
- The closed-loop process for recycled wool is entirely mechanical — garments are cut, shredded, and carded back into fibre without chemical solvents — preserving wool's inherent flame resistance, breathability, and biodegradability, so the coat retains the core virtues of natural wool fibre even in its second life.
- Wool has been commercially recycled for over 200 years, making it the oldest and most established circular textile stream — this coat's reprocessed wool taps into a system that was closing the loop generations before 'circular fashion' became a buzzword, giving its sustainability claim genuine historical weight.
